随着信息技术的飞速发展,编程已经成为现代社会不可或缺的一部分。在众多编程语言中,P代码以其独特的魅力和强大的功能,逐渐成为编程爱好者和研究者的宠儿。本文将深入探讨P代码的起源、特点以及其在现代编程领域的应用,以期为广大读者揭开P代码的神秘面纱。
一、P代码的起源与发展
P代码,全称为Python代码,是由荷兰程序员吉多·范罗苏姆(Guido van Rossum)于1989年创立的一种面向对象、解释型、动态数据类型的高级编程语言。P代码的设计理念是“简单、明确、优雅”,强调代码的可读性和可维护性。自1991年发布以来,P代码经历了多次升级和优化,逐渐成为全球最受欢迎的编程语言之一。
二、P代码的特点
1. 易学易用:P代码语法简洁明了,具有丰富的库和框架,使得初学者能够快速上手。
2. 面向对象:P代码支持面向对象编程,有利于提高代码的可重用性和可维护性。
3. 解释型:P代码采用解释型执行方式,提高了开发效率,降低了编译错误。
4. 动态数据类型:P代码具有动态数据类型,使得编程更加灵活,减少了类型错误。
5. 强大的标准库:P代码拥有丰富的标准库,涵盖网络、数据库、图形界面等多个领域,方便开发者进行二次开发。
三、P代码在现代编程领域的应用
1. 网络编程:P代码在网络编程领域具有广泛的应用,如Web开发、网络爬虫、数据分析等。
2. 人工智能:P代码在人工智能领域具有强大的能力,如机器学习、深度学习、自然语言处理等。
3. 大数据:P代码在大数据处理领域具有广泛的应用,如数据清洗、数据可视化、数据分析等。
4. 自动化测试:P代码在自动化测试领域具有很高的效率,可快速编写测试脚本,提高测试覆盖率。
5. 移动开发:P代码在移动开发领域也逐渐崭露头角,如Kivy、PySide等框架,为开发者提供了便捷的移动开发解决方案。
P代码作为一门具有独特魅力的编程语言,凭借其易学易用、面向对象、解释型等特点,在现代编程领域取得了举足轻重的地位。随着信息技术的不断发展,P代码的应用领域将越来越广泛。相信在不久的将来,P代码将为我国乃至全球的科技创新贡献更多力量。
参考文献:
[1] 吉多·范罗苏姆. Python编程:从入门到实践[M]. 人民邮电出版社,2017.
[2] 艾伦·科恩. Python编程快速上手[M]. 机械工业出版社,2015.
[3] 汤姆·皮尔逊. Python编程:核心技术[M]. 人民邮电出版社,2014.